Purpose Driven Learning

Classes take place during the first hour of co-op, with students grouped by age for structured learning experiences. These classes are designed and led by SOAR parents, drawing on their unique skills and passions.

At SOAR, our mission is to cultivate a sense of belonging, purpose, and fulfillment through meaningful learning experiences. Purpose Driven Learning is how we bring that mission to life in classes. We aim for every unit to answer the questions, “Why does this matter? What is the point?” Students engage in meaningful work that connects to real-world ideas, personal goals, or collaborative projects, giving their efforts depth and direction.

Classes will be hands-on, project or inquiry based with a clear goal, outcome, and purpose. Our classes primarily focus on sciences, STEM, art and music, though we welcome other subjects based on parent expertise and student interest.

While SOAR classes enrich and enhance learning, we are not a school, and these classes are not meant to replace core instruction done at home.

Each term concludes with a Showcase event, where students present what they’ve created, explored, or accomplished. These evening events are a celebration of learning, community, and the purposeful work students have done together. Family and friends are invited to attend Showcase.

CLasses at SOAR

The age groupings below are subject to change depending on the number of kids and their ages registered in a given year. Generally, age groupings will follow the format of early elementary, upper elementary, junior high, and high school

Early Elementary

This level transitions our kids from play-based learning to more purposeful projects and experiences. Students still enjoy a segmented format with plenty of variety, but no experience group challenges and mini missions that promote problem solving and cooperation.

Past Classes:

  • Fairytale STEM
  • Boomwhakers Music
  • Space Exploration
  • Forests in the Fall Art

Upper Elementary

This level focuses on discovery, exploration, curiosity, and inspiration through projects and challenges. At this stage, students are ready to think more critically and begin connecting their learning to a greater purpose. They take pride in meaningful work—whether it’s designing something useful, solving a real-world problem, or creating something to share with others.

Past Classes:

  • Recorders and Rhythm
  • Lego Robotics
  • Art Around the World
  • Musical PE
  • Stop Motion Videos

Middle School

SOAR is a middle school focused program. We want our tweens and young teens to enjoy working with peers in project based classes. Middle schoolers are ready to wrestle with complex ideas, take on larger group projects, and develop their independent voice. Classes emphasize critical thinking, collaboration, and relevance to the world around them—while still remaining fun and hands-on.

Past Classes:

  • Vex Robotics
  • Bucket Drumming
  • Physics of Boats
  • Forensic Science
  • Claymation Animation

High School

Our high school classes start Fall 2025. We want SOAR to be a co-op our teenagers are excited about.

High school at SOAR is designed to be meaningful, challenging, and memorable. Teens will engage in intellectually rich and purpose-driven work that prepares them for life beyond co-op. Classes are often project-based and student-led, encouraging independence, critical thinking, and collaboration. This is a time to explore interests, develop real-world skills, and make an impact.

Upcoming Classes Include:

  • World Landmarks
  • SOAR Tank Entrepreneurship
  • Arduino Computer Science

The Littles Class

We also have a class for younger siblings. Kids 0-5 attend this class, designed to be a magical early learning experience. Their class remains the same all year and features:

  • Themed stories and activities
  • Invitations to play
  • Music and movement
